直接通过 输入框的id去添加移出光标事件
时间: 2023-07-31 16:03:58 浏览: 63
可以使用以下代码来添加移入和移出光标事件:
```javascript
var input = document.getElementById("inputId");
input.addEventListener("focus", function() {
// 当光标移入输入框时执行的代码
});
input.addEventListener("blur", function() {
// 当光标移出输入框时执行的代码
});
```
在上面的代码中,我们使用 `addEventListener()` 方法来添加事件监听器。当光标移入输入框时,会触发 `focus` 事件,而当光标移出输入框时,会触发 `blur` 事件。在每个事件的处理函数中,你可以编写你需要执行的代码。
相关问题
js中鼠标从文本输入框移出触发事件
你可以使用onblur事件来监听鼠标从文本输入框移出的动作,例如:
```javascript
<input type="text" onblur="myFunction()">
<script>
function myFunction() {
alert("鼠标已移出文本输入框");
}
</script>
```
当鼠标从文本输入框移出时,myFunction()函数将被调用,弹出一个提示框。你可以在该函数中添加你想要的代码来处理这个事件。
input输入框光标离开事件
当用户在一个input输入框中输入完内容并且移动光标离开输入框时,会触发input输入框的光标离开事件。这个事件可以用JavaScript来监听和处理,例如:
```javascript
const inputElement = document.querySelector('input');
inputElement.addEventListener('blur', () => {
// 处理input光标离开事件的代码
});
```
在上面的代码中,我们首先通过document.querySelector()方法获取到一个input输入框元素,然后使用addEventListener()方法为它添加了一个blur事件处理函数。当用户在这个输入框中输入完内容并移动光标离开时,就会触发这个事件处理函数。在这个函数中,我们可以编写一些代码来处理这个事件,例如验证输入内容、提交表单等等。